Modernist Watercolor Portrait of a Woman in a Green Headdress

This is an original mixed media painting, likely watercolor and gouache on paper, depicting a three-quarter view portrait of a dark-skinned woman with a soulful expression. She is rendered in a folk-modernist style, wearing a distinctive olive-green dress and a matching voluminous headwrap with a pink band. A decorative, lace-like collar or necklace is visible at her neckline. The background features stylized, simplified architecture suggesting a Mediterranean or urban village setting with muted earth tones. The artwork is signed 'John Lewis' (or similar) followed by the date '74' in the lower-left corner. The piece is housed in a mid-century style wooden frame with a decorative profile and a wide, linen-textured inner mat or liner. Regarding condition, the linen liner shows visible age-related foxing and staining, particularly in the upper and lower corners. The painting itself appears to have some slight undulation or warping of the paper under the glass. The color palette is composed of greens, browns, and ochres with a dark, moody sky, exhibiting good contrast but showing some expected fading associated with 1970s pigments. The frame has minor surface abrasions consistent with its age.
